Problem gambling rarely occurs overnight. It typically develops gradually and is often difficult to recognise on your own. The following are warning signs to take seriously, whether in yourself or in someone you care about:
Constantly thinking about gaming even while doing other things, such as working or spending time with family.
Needing to continuously increase the amount wagered to feel the same level of excitement as before.
Feeling restless, irritable, or uncomfortable when trying to reduce or stop playing.
Using money set aside for essentials such as rent, bills, or food to play.
Hiding your gaming habits from family or friends and feeling ashamed or guilty about it.
Chasing losses — continuing to play after losing in hopes of winning back the money already lost.
Borrowing money from others or using a dedicated credit card solely for the purpose of gaming.
Disrupted sleep, neglecting work or family responsibilities due to excessive time spent gaming.

Take a moment to answer the questions below honestly. This is not a formal test — it is a mirror to help you understand your relationship with gaming. If your answer to three or more of these questions is "yes", we recommend you contact our team or activate the self-control tools.
Have you ever played for longer or spent more money than you originally planned?
Have you ever returned to play the next day in an attempt to recover money you had lost?
Have you ever lied to family members or friends about how much time or money you have spent on gaming?
Has gaming ever caused you to face serious financial, relationship, or work performance problems?
Do you play as a way to escape problems, stress, or negative feelings such as depression or anxiety?
Have you ever felt the need to borrow money or sell something in order to fund your gaming?
Have you ever felt guilty or regretful after a gaming session and promised yourself you would stop, only to return to playing again?
Has anyone ever expressed concern about your gaming habits, or have you yourself started to worry about them?
These questions are adapted from internationally recognized problem gambling screening questionnaires. No one will judge your answers — this is a personal tool to help you make better decisions.

Recognizing that you need help is a sign of strength, not weakness. If you or someone you know is struggling with a gambling problem, here are the steps you can take:
The first and easiest step — log in to your account and start a live chat session with our support team. Let them know you would like to discuss responsible gaming. All conversations are confidential and completely non-judgmental.
While discussing or after becoming aware of a problem, immediately activate a deposit limit or cooling-off break through your account settings. This prompt action gives you time to think more clearly.
Share your situation with a family member or close friend you trust. Support from loved ones is one of the most important factors in the recovery process. Do not let shame prevent you from getting the support you need.
Problem gambling is a mental health issue that can be effectively treated through counselling and therapy. Malaysian health and welfare bodies provide support services for individuals affected by problem gambling. Do not hesitate to seek professional help.
If you feel a temporary break is not enough, consider activating a long-term self-exclusion. This is a strong and responsible step that shows you are serious about your recovery journey.
